Sum of multiple numbers in Power Automate

(1)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 4

I am relatively new to Power Automate. I have created a flow that retrieves values from Business Central. I get the following output:

[ 3.3, 1.65, 2.75]

This output can vary, with more or fewer numbers. I would like to use Power Automate to sum these numbers so that I end up with a single total number. I have tried everything. Does anyone have any tips?

    There is no function in Power Automate that will calculate the sum of an array directly. You would need to run an Apply to Each loop on the Array and then either increment a variable by the current item or use the Add() function to Add the current item to a variable.
